  • Wei got together with Akio Naito, President of Seiko Watch Corporation, to have a conversation about Grand Seiko's past and present
    The discussion starts with Naito's humble beginnings with the brand and how he managed to introduce a localized Japanese brand to the world starting with the US market in 2016.
    The brand created the first-ever Grand Complication, the Grand Seiko Kodo Constant Force Tourbillon in 2022, which took 10 years to develop. He discussed the quality of craftsmanship in the movement must be met with the same amount of vigorous stringiness of the design and finishing on the watches as well.
    The conversation concluded with Naito's vision of Grand Seiko becoming a leading global watchmaker and how he plans to expand the brand's presence around the world.
